Health Check - Ingesting hookworms in the name of science - Â鶹Éç Sounds
Health Check - Ingesting hookworms in the name of science - Â鶹Éç Sounds
Ingesting hookworms in the name of science
Jessica on her experience of ingesting hookworms in the name of science